Special Education Teacher Salary in Radford, VA — Complete Guide

Median Salary Overview

The median salary for a special education teacher in Radford, VA is $64,667 per year, adjusted for the local cost of living index of 82. This figure reflects typical earnings for experienced professionals in this role, considering Radford's unique economic conditions.

Salary Range and Experience Levels

Entry-level special education teacher professionals in Radford can expect to earn around $43,745 annually. As professionals gain experience, salaries typically increase, with senior-level special education teachers earning approximately $88,441 per year. This represents a 102% increase from entry to senior level.

Housing and Affordability

A significant portion of a special education teacher's salary in Radford typically goes toward housing. With a 1-bedroom apartment averaging $720 per month, housing represents about 13.4% of median salary. Financial experts generally recommend keeping housing expenses below 30% of gross income.
